No. No.No. You don't want one of those! ::)

a) The caterham will destroy it on the road.
b) The caterham will provide some feedback as to what's going on at the car/road interface. The TT has got to be the most uncommunicative so-called sports car I've ever driven.

Having said that, Caterhams sell for inflated prices because their owners consider them to be the "real thing", caterham having inherited a bit of paper that used to belong to Lotus. ;D

There are much better value sevens around. They are, after all, all just a climbing frame that's been tipped over onto its' side, with a wheel at each corner and an engine added.  ;)

Don't dismiss them until you've tried one. WARNING: they can be addictive as Jereboam's neighbour seems to have discovered! ;D
